
Wolves get overtime winner on power play
December 3, 2004 - American Hockey League (AHL)
Hamilton Bulldogs News Release
Hamilton, ON - The Hamilton Bulldogs dropped a 2-1 decision in overtime at Copps Coliseum in Hamilton on Friday evening. Scoring the winner for Chicago was Cory Larose and Kari Lehtonen earned the win for the visiting Wolves.
Lehtonen stopped 31 of 32 shots while Yann Danis stopped 32 shots in a losing cause for the Bulldogs.
Chicago opened the scoring five minutes into the game on the power play. Veteran forward Steve Maltais fed Brad Larson, in front of the net, who then stuffed it in for his seventh of the season. The goal came at the 4:57 mark of the opening period.
In the second the Bulldogs held a 12-8 edge in shots but couldn't solve highly touted goalie prospect Kari Lehtonen.
The Bulldogs would get on the scoreboard and tie the game early in the third period on a goal by Duncan Milroy. Milroy took a pass from Andrei Kostitsyn and broke in alone on Lehtonen burying the puck in the top corner. The goal was the third on the season for Milroy and came at the 4:04 mark.
With three minutes left in the third the Bulldogs went on a five-on-three power play courtesy of slashing and unsportsmanlike penalties by the Wolves. They could not capitalize on the man-advantage and the teams then prepared for overtime.
In overtime the Wolves went on the power play and Cory Larose netted his seventh of the season on a slap shot that squeaked past Yann Danis. The overtime winner came at the 2:28 mark.
